Cheap Politics: TDP and Co Are Busy Spreading Fake News

Published on

As elections draw nearer, the Telugu Desam Party (TDP) and its allies have intensified their attack on the YSRCP with false allegations. Both on the ground and on social media, they are striving to disseminate misinformation to sway public opinion in favour of the TDP-BJP-JSP alliance. In this order, they are using every possible means to throw stones at the government. Recently, former IAS officer PV Ramesh also joined the fray, levelling baseless accusations against the YSRCP government regarding the Land Titling Act.

PV Ramesh Exposed…

PV Ramesh made a tweet mentioning himself as a victim of the ‘Land Titling Act’ in Andhra Pradesh. He alleged that revenue officers rejected the mutation of his parents’ land onto his name, which is in Vinnakota Mandal, Krishna district. He claimed that the Tehsildar rejected his application, and the RDO returned his documents without opening them. At the beginning of the tweet, Ramesh claimed himself as a victim of the Land Titling Act. Hypocritically, in the same tweet, he mentioned the complete opposite. He stated that his rights to his parents’ lands had been rejected even before the act came into force. He further added that, as an IAS officer with 36 years of service for Andhra Pradesh, if he faces this kind of situation, then what about common farmers?

PV Ramesh himself stated in the tweet that the act had not yet been enforced. How, then, can he claim to be a victim of the Land Titling Act? Netizens are questioning this, accusing him of spreading fake news to favor the TDP in elections. PV Ramesh recently shared the stage of the Citizens for Democracy forum, which is run by retired IAS officer Nimmagadda Ramesh, known to be a supporter of CBN. On that stage, PV Ramesh reiterated the same allegations.

TDP and Yellow Media Spreading Fake News

TDP leader Chandrababu Naidu has based his entire election campaign on cornering the YSRCP over the Land Titling Act. His favored media are fabricating stories and spreading them against the YSRCP government. However, videos have surfaced showing TDP MLA Payyavula Keshav stating in the past, in the assembly, that this act is the need of the hour and that the Central government instructed all states to implement it. One of the ETV channels, ‘Etv Annadata,’ also aired a bulletin on the Land Titling Act, stating that it would provide great assurance for landowners.

TDP has failed to corner the YSRCP as there are no substantial grounds for blaming the government. As TDP has realized this, it has now shifted its focus to blaming the government for the Land Titling Act. However, it seems that this strategy will also backfire on the TDP, which is likely to be reflected in the upcoming election results.
